For a scalar function defined on the surface of a unit sphere, it is easy to expand it in terms of spherical harmonics, with the algorithm clearly defined, eg on wikipedia. \ However, to investigate, say, shear wave velocity variations in 3D, apart from the velocity values in each direction on the unit sphere, I'd also need another UNIT vector specifying the polarisation of the wave at each direction. Scalar SH clearly are not able to do that, I've seen the concept of vector spherical harmonics which I think would enable the description I wanted, but the introductory materials are scarce to find.
